## Runbook: Sheetforge export memory spikes

When a Sheetforge export balloons past 4 GB, the worker is streaming rows instead of paging them — usually a stuck cursor. Kill the job, note the export ID, and check the cursor table before restarting. To inspect it, connect with the string below.

database URL for bahop-yagep: mssql://sildor_svc:35ha7jz@db-fb6d.nelvrodyn.example:5432/casath

Runbook: Nightbatch scheduler (nightly data backfills). New team members: jobs kick off at 02:00 via the Ferrow cron tier. Failed backfills retry twice, then page the on-call. If the scheduler account locks after failed retries, trigger account recovery from the Ferrow admin shell. Recovery requires the standby passphrase, which is recorded on the next line.

recovery phrase for fajeg-kawep: druix-gorius-briax-ulaeth-fraox-lammir-pelox-jormir-pelwyn-julir

Runbook: MarshFlow pick-list optimizer — stalled batch recovery

When a MarshFlow batch stalls at the Corbin Ridge depot, first confirm the constraint solver process is alive before restarting anything, as a premature restart discards in-flight routes. Drain the pending queue, snapshot the current assignments, then restart the solver and verify new pick lists emit within two cycles. Record the incident timeline carefully. The detailed recovery checklist is kept on the internal page.

operations page: https://confluence.lumicsys.internal/projects/display/projects/display

### FAQ: How do blue-green deploys work for the billing worker?

Short version: Ledgerly's billing worker runs two pools, blue and green. We deploy to the idle pool, replay a shadow batch, then flip the router. If invoices drift between pools, don't panic — run the reconcile script and flip back. The reconcile script asks for the deploy vault's recovery passphrase, shown below.

vault phrase of yaguf-hahaf = druath-holix